D2799 : Provisional crown further treatment or completion of diagnosis necessary prior to final impression. These are temporary crowns given before final cementation of permanent crowns.
D0802 3D dental surface scan indirect A surface scan of a diagnostic cast.
An anterior composite restoration with 3 surfaces refers to a dental procedure where a tooth-colored resin material (composite) is used to restore a decayed or damaged tooth in the front (anterior) part of the mouth, and three surfaces of the tooth are involved.
A posterior composite restoration with 4 surfaces refers to a dental procedure where a tooth is restored using a tooth-colored composite resin material. The restoration is done on the back teeth, which are the premolars and molars. The restoration involves four sides or surfaces of the tooth.
